The Queen 26th. April 1778
a pleasure in doing What is right to do and You will have addition the /addition benefit by Your Voyages to put Spirit in every Body, to be more known by the World, and if Possible more beloved by the People in general that must be the case, but not equal to the Love of her who subscribes herself Your
Q.H. very affectionnate Friend 26th April and Wife. 1778. Charlotte.
Gray is to go this afternoon to Windsor He understands every thing perfectly well, and to prevent all mistakes i sent him to Rumus where he got all the Necessary information about the Greatness &
